Integration

According to the Central Register of Foreigners, as of 30 November 2023, there were 114,321 citizens with foreign citizenship living in the district of Ludwigsburg. This results in a so-called foreigner share of 20.6% for the district of Ludwigsburg, which has increased by 3.54 percentage since 2015.

People with a migration background have always belonged to the district of Ludwigsburg. Due to the increased immigration of EU citizens and refugees in recent years, the District Office has increasingly focused on the task of social integration and the education of fellow citizens from all countries of origin.

In order to achieve a faster and more targeted integration of these fellow citizens into society, the education system and thus into the primary labour market, an office for integration was established as a staff unit in the district office. In the cooperation, meaningful and innovative projects for new immigrants are initiated and opened to the entire district. Here, migrants, whether with or without refugee experience, are considered in integration and educational opportunities.
